If you enable scrollkeeper, I think you need to do the items mentioned at: http://fedoraproject.org/wiki/Packaging/ScriptletSnippets#head- a4ea5e1946bc113d19d24b4f5bfb543c579e5fc8 ie: BuildRequires: scrollkeeper Requires(post): scrollkeeper Requires(postun): scrollkeeper ... %post scrollkeeper-update -q -o %{_datadir}/omf/%{name} || : %postun scrollkeeper-update -q || : 3. Alas, it looks like the configure there doesn't understand '--disable- rpath'. ;( Next suggestions from the wiki: "execute export LIBTOOL=libtool before %configure; this might work sometimes but because ./libtool is created based on ./configure result, it will break horribly when host-tripled compilernames (e.g. 'i686-redhat-linux-gnu-gcc') are used. Some configure scripts do not allow overriding the LIBTOOL variable through an environment variable. In these cases it's usually possible to override the value of LIBTOOL on the make command line like so: make LIBTOOL=/usr/bin/ libtool" http://www.poolshark.org/src/glom.spec http://www.poolshark.org/src/glom-1.0.5-3.src.rpm 2. Ok. I added the scrollkeeper scriptlets. I also had to re-add '--disable-scrollkeeper': it does not prevent the doc from being installed, it prevents the scrollkeeper updates from being done by the make scripts which is what we want here since we now do it in the spec file. 3. Tough one this one. Unfortunately, specifying or exporting LIBTOOL breaks the build with an obscure failure. The only way i found to fix this is to force configure and libtool to be regenerated with a call to 'autoreconf -f': then --disable-rpath is honoured. I had to add a patch to make this work on FC-5 (missing AC_SUBST). Extras: - I added a MimeType to the desktop file, so that '*.glom' files are opened correctly by Nautilus. 2. ok. 3. The -3 version doesn't build in mock on x86_64. Looks like you need: BuildRequires: autoconf automake libtool Adding those gets it building on fc6/devel, and no rpath issues.
